If you're looking for a GD, I would recommend against having the GK high-kicking an enemy. You're ascribing agility to a heavy suit of armour in order to create a tenuous link to a six-year-old movie, and that feels gimmicky.
GW wants to promote it's own fluff, particularly for the top winners. Muddying the waters with a pop-culture reference shows you don't have confidence in telling your own story. Tell your original story, and play to the strengths and fluff of the models. Add tension by making the enemy more threatening, rather than a lop-sided battle "eat my foot" roflstomp.
I'd also recommend taking advantage of what makes a GK model unique; the halbard. A two-handed thrust into a demon's chest as it lunges forward shows a battle that can go either way, which increases tension. A two-handed thrust allows you to dynamically pose the grey knight, without playing against the expectations of a heavy suit of armour. The blade of the halbard will be a focal point between the two models, so it can be painted in a bright manner that draws the eye.
Anyways, just suggestions, I look forward to seeing what you come up with!

You did, and it was a beautiful model. I think the problem was that you didn't use your tertiary colour effectively. The blue could have been used to counterpoint the orange and black and really made the model as a whole pop with the contrast, but by having it in the blade far above the model the eye was drawn away from the model itself. Besides using a cool colour to contrast the warm orange, you effectively used white to bring the blade forward, while the eye pushes the dark colours into the background.
The human eye is always looking for patterns to bring understanding to what is sees. As beautiful as the build was for your Wraithseer, you need to pull the eye into the mass to appreciate the silhouette as a whole, rather than to an extreme point on the edge.
You've definitely got the technical skill, the next step is understand how to use contrast and colour to focus the viewer's attention so they appreciate the whole model. Your guardians do this very effectively; there's very little contrasting blue, but the eyes and the chest gem form a triangle that very effectively draws the to the upper half of the model.

Hey, I was just about to write about the GD as a client!
I've been a designer all my life, and occasionally an artist. I define "art" as something you produce for yourself; "design" is producing for someone else. If you're looking to win the contest, you are already producing an entry to specifications other than your own. The contest is the client, not you. An art piece can still win an award, but the chances are reduced because you need judges in line with your own way of thinking. I entered a GD years ago, and when I did, I had a checklist of things I thought the model needed to achieve in order to have a chance at winning. But the first thing I did was choose a model that I absolutely loved; it made all the other steps easier to accomplish.
If you're not excited by any models, then you're already moving away from art into design. It'll be purely a technical enterprise, rather than trying to emphasize and enhance the aspects of a model that speaks to you.
I'd suggest putting GDs on hold until you find a model that really excites you. You might even move away from GW for a bit, and try other miniatures to see what they can offer. It's a great way to stretch your boundaries and try other aesthetics, and learn what makes you happy.
